A number of platform data are missing when using twl4030/gpio from a device tree.Yeah, I know, I was too lazy when I did the DT conversion at that time :-) Many thanks for completing the work.quoted
This patchset adds the missing properties, updates existing device trees and updates the documentation of bindings. It mainly enables LEDA and LEDB outputs, as well as pullups / pulldowns on GPIOs. The 1st patch changes the device driver. The 2nd patch updates the device trees for BeagleBoard and omap3-evm. The 3rd patch updates the documentation of bindings.OK, that's a nit, but in general, you'd better introduce the binding before using it. The binding documentation could/should be updated along with the driver change that does introduce the binding. You could just merged patch #1 and #3.quoted

Regards, Florian [1] https://github.com/vaussard/linux.git (not safe for merge) Florian Vaussard (3): gpio-twl4030: get platform data from device tree gpio-twl4030: new dt properties for BeagleBoard and omap3-EVMNit #2: the DTS file does not belong to the gpio subsystem. So you should prefix them using the *convention* for ARM DTS patches: arm/dts: omap3: Add gpio-twl4030 properties for BeagleBoard and omap3-EVM Or maybe "ARM: dts: " because it looks like most people are using that nowadays. The convention for the gpio directory is similar: gpio/twl4030: get platform data from device treequoted
